
Regular Meetings
Our regular meetings are peer support groups open to PDA people, their families and carers. Attendees are also invited to join a WhatsApp group for ongoing support and discussions.
These are informal drop-in sessions and are free of charge with no obligation (advance registration is needed for the online sessions).
See below for further details.
- Uckfield Evening Group – Second Wednesday of each month 7pm to 8:30pm
- Online Group – Third Wednesday of each month 7pm to 8:30pm
- Uckfield Lunchtime Group – Fourth Thursday of each month (not school holidays) 12:30pm to 2pm
- Other Locations coming soon
Please note that the meetings are primarily for adults (PDAers and parent/carers). Accompanied children are welcome but we have no childcare facilities or children’s activities. In our experience, many PDA children find it hard to listen to parents talking about them.
